一种新的基于身份的门限签名方案

摘    要: 门限签名能够分散签名权力,比普通单人签名具有更高的安全性.目前大多数门限签名都是随机预言模型下可证明安全的.本文利用椭圆曲线上的双线性对,以Paterson签名方案为基础,提出了一种无随机预言的基于身份的门限签名方案.该方案需要一个可信任的私钥生成中心来生成和管理私钥.在标准模型下对该方案进行了安全性证明,表明该方案是健壮的,并且能够抵抗适应性选择消息攻击.

A Novel Identity-Based Threshold Signature

Abstract:Threshold signature is designed to distribute the power of signature,therefore it is more secure than normal single signature.Most of the existing threshold signatrue schemes are provable secure in the random oracle model.An identity-based signature (IBS) is proposed from the bilinear parings based on Paterson's signature scheme In the proposed threshold signatue scheme,a trusted private key generator (PKG) is required to generate and manage the private secret key.The security of the signature scheme is proven in this paper.We show that it is strong and resisted against adapt chosen message attack.
